Sometimes an image just comes. Vivid. Strange. Fanciful. Uninvited. Like this one. Sometimes I know it’s origins. Sometimes I never figure that out. Sometimes these visions grow and expand. Present narratives I can’t escape. Sometimes they become a an entire book or film. This time I was able to find the threads. Two different images that did not seem to be linked in any possible way. Scroll through if you want. An old photo of a cowboy standing in shallow water and some reference photos of weird mud fish. Somehow a giant cup of coffee made a brief appearance. Finally the fish/creature presents the cowboy with a festive New Years greeting. Why I do not know. But I’m thinking on it. And that might lead to something. It does present the essential element necessary for a story: what happens next? Beats me. But if it’s interesting I’ll let you know. Starting my new year with a bang? Or a Squish? We found this great illustration of "Dodging Flying Fishes" in Fish Stories Alleged and Experienced: with a Little History Natural and Unnatural (1909) by Charles Frederick Holder and David Starr Jordan.
